Biography
Melissa Sue Anderson, born on September 26, 1962, is an esteemed American actress known for her iconic role as Mary Ingalls on the beloved NBC television series "Little House on the Prairie." Her portrayal of the kind-hearted and resilient Mary captivated audiences worldwide during the show's run from 1974 to 1981. Melissa's exceptional talent and dedication to her craft shone through in every episode, earning her a permanent place in the hearts of fans.
Despite leaving the series after Season 7, Melissa made a memorable return for two episodes in Season 8, showcasing her versatility as an actress. Her portrayal of Mary Ingalls was not only touching but also deeply impactful, leaving a lasting impression on viewers of all ages. Melissa's stellar performance in the episode "Which Mother Is Mine?" even earned her a prestigious Emmy Award, solidifying her as a powerhouse in the entertainment industry.
In addition to her groundbreaking work on "Little House on the Prairie," Melissa Sue Anderson continued to captivate audiences with her talent in various projects. Her role as First Lady Megan Hollister in the 2006 television mini-series "10.5: Apocalypse" further demonstrated her range as an actress.
